新基准让视觉语言模型与专用模型公平比拼人-物交互检测能力

CrossHOI-Bench: A Unified Benchmark for HOI Evaluation across Vision-Language Models and HOI-Specific Methods

  • 设计多选题形式的统一评测集,避免标签不匹配导致误判
  • 大模型零样本表现优异,但多人并发动作识别仍弱
  • 适合对比通用模型与专用模型在复杂场景下的优劣

人-物交互(HOI)检测长期由专用模型主导,部分使用CLIP等早期视觉语言模型(VLM)。随着大型生成式VLM兴起,关键问题是:独立VLM能否在HOI检测上媲美专用方法?现有基准如HICO-DET要求精确标签匹配,未标注即判错,这对自由输出的VLM不公平,导致跨范式比较不可靠。为此,我们提出CrossHOI-Bench,一个包含显式正例和精心筛选负例的多选题式评测集,支持对VLM和专用模型的统一可靠评估。重点考察多人场景和细粒度交互区分等挑战性任务,以揭示两类模型的真实差异。实验表明,大VLM实现竞争力甚至更优的零样本性能,但在多个并发动作识别及目标人物归属判断上表现不佳;而专用方法在一般推理上较弱,但在多动作识别和角色定位方面更可靠。这一发现揭示了两类模型的互补优缺点,而旧基准因错误惩罚机制未能呈现此真相。

原文摘要 · Abstract (English)

HOI detection has long been dominated by task-specific models, sometimes with early vision-language backbones such as CLIP. With the rise of large generative VLMs, a key question is whether standalone VLMs can perform HOI detection competitively against specialized HOI methods. Existing benchmarks such as HICO-DET require exact label matching under incomplete annotations, so any unmatched prediction is marked wrong. This unfairly penalizes valid outputs, especially from less constrained VLMs, and makes cross-paradigm comparison unreliable. To address this limitation, we introduce CrossHOI-Bench, a multiple-choice HOI benchmark with explicit positives and curated negatives, enabling unified and reliable evaluation of both VLMs and HOI-specific models. We further focus on challenging scenarios, such as multi-person scenes and fine-grained interaction distinctions, which are crucial for revealing real differences between the two paradigms. Experiments show that large VLMs achieve competitive, sometimes superior, zero-shot performance, yet they struggle with multiple concurrent actions and with correctly assigning interactions to the target person. Conversely, HOI-specific methods remain weaker in general HOI reasoning but demonstrate stronger multi-action recognition and more reliable identification of which person performs which action. These findings expose complementary strengths and weaknesses of VLMs and HOI-specific methods, which existing benchmarks fail to reveal due to incorrect penalization.
